Background technique
The acoustic function test of various electrical loudspeakers needs to be tested using pressure stabilizing acoustic test equipment;Loudspeaker Functional test refers to and is fixed on loudspeaker to be measured in closed acoustic barrier case, carries out FR (frequency according to different demands Response), THD (total harmonic distortion), HOHD (high-order harmonic wave distortion), the acoustical testings such as Sensitivity (sensitivity).Traditional Baffle formula acoustical testing process is: loudspeaker is pressed on the sealing ring of baffle by 1. cylinders;2. the specified electric signal of sound card output To loudspeaker;3. loudspeaker sounding;4. standard microphone receives sound and these signals is inputted computer;5. the test on computer Software carries out the superiority and inferiority for analysing and comparing to judge loudspeaker.
An important factor for baffle formula acoustical testing is tested be speaker seal effect and with loudspeaker test mode is practical makes With the consistency of state.The former, speaker voice giving hole will be pressed on sealing ring, guarantee that sealing ring has certain decrement but cannot Can not mostly it lack, sound can be leaked by having lacked, and more sealing rings, which can deform, blocks out acoustic aperture;The latter, loudspeaker during the test by Pressure and stress point will with actual installation apply when be consistent, just can guarantee final finished quality, traditional baffle formula sound Learning test equipment is that when testing, it is pressure of the vertical direction by a 40N ± 0.1N that product loudspeaker, which will receive pressure, Power, pressure of the horizontal direction by a 160N ± 0.1N, and if the two pressure are acted directly on loudspeaker and so raised Sound device is can not to move, and is docked on sealing ring so loudspeaker can not just allow it to go out acoustic aperture, cannot achieve loudspeaker and sealing Circle joint seal can not calculate its true stress condition, cause test effect very unsatisfactory.

The operating process of the utility model is as follows:
1. the horizontal float module 1 equipped with loudspeaker is moved along to designated position by horizontal sliding table 65;
2. vertical cylinder 76 drives positioning to present a theatrical performance as the last item on a programme and 77 moves down, guide pin is inserted into guide sleeve, makes horizontal movement mould group, hangs down Straight movement two mould group relative positions of mould group are fixed;
3. 71 torque of motor vertical is converted into the thrust of vertical downlink by vertical movement mould group, by second pressure sensor 73 It presses down;
4. second pressure sensor 73 pushes vertical float module 2 to move down;
5. second pressure sensor 73 is moved down with dynamic elasticity pressure bar 74 and is pressed on a speaker;
6. 74 front end of elastic pressure bar has shrinkage pool 75 that can be inserted into bolt 8, guarantee elastic pressure bar 74 and loudspeaker relative position It is constant;
7. the pressure that motor vertical 71 is subject to according to the signal feedback adjustment loudspeaker of second pressure sensor 73 be 40N ± 0.1N;
8. 61 torque of horizontal motor is converted into thrust horizontally forward by horizontal movement mould group, by first pressure sensor 63 It is past to be pushed forward;
9. first pressure sensor 63 pushes the assembly of vertical float module 2 and horizontal float module 1 to baffle 9, raise Sound device speak hole indentation baffle 9 sealing ring in;
10. horizontal motor 61 is according to the horizontal pressure force that the signal feedback adjustment loudspeaker of first pressure sensor 63 is subject to 160N±0.1N;
11. the pressure due to loudspeaker vertical direction by a 40N ± 0.1N, horizontal direction by a 160N ± The pressure of 0.1N, if the two pressure act directly on loudspeaker, so loudspeaker is can not to move, and the utility model makes With crossed roller sliding rail 5 by fulcrum force and pressure separation so when floating die group is by horizontal thrust, the bearing pressure of vertical depression Point position will not move, but the pressure acted on a speaker can follow floating die group to move horizontally;Use crossed roller sliding rail 5 Sliding friction can be converted into rolling friction, and the pressure that can will be perpendicular to the 40N of product 3 is separated into 45 ° of pressure by 90 °, To reduce the resistance that mould group is subject to;
12. it is primary without loudspeaker movements after system starting, its rolling frictional resistance being subject to is recorded, loudspeaking is then loaded Device movement is primary, and computer calculates its error amount automatically, compensates, and guarantees the accuracy for the pressure that loudspeaker is subject to.
